Software Developer Interview Questions
Q1: Can you describe your experience with programming languages such as Java or Python?
I have over three years of experience in Java development, focusing on building web applications using Spring Boot. In addition, I have worked with Python for data analysis and automation tasks, utilizing libraries such as Pandas and NumPy.
Q2: How do you approach debugging and troubleshooting code?
I start by replicating the issue and then use debugging tools to step through the code. I also review logs and outputs to identify the root cause. Once I have pinpointed the issue, I implement a fix and test thoroughly to ensure the problem is resolved.
Q3: What is your experience with version control systems?
I have extensive experience using Git for version control. I regularly use branching and merging strategies to manage code changes and collaborate with other developers on projects.
Q4: How do you ensure code quality in your projects?
I follow best practices such as writing clean, maintainable code, conducting code reviews, and using automated testing frameworks to ensure quality. I also adhere to coding standards and guidelines specific to the project.
Q5: Can you explain the Agile development methodology?
Agile is a project management methodology that promotes iterative development and collaboration. Teams work in short cycles called sprints, delivering incremental improvements and soliciting feedback from stakeholders to adapt to changes quickly.
Data Analyst Interview Questions
Q1: What tools do you use for data analysis and why?
I typically use tools like Excel for initial data manipulation, SQL for querying databases, and Tableau for data visualization. These tools allow me to clean, analyze, and present data effectively to stakeholders.
Q2: How do you handle missing or incomplete data?
I assess the impact of missing data on my analysis and apply techniques such as imputation, removing incomplete records, or using algorithms that can handle missing values, depending on the context and importance of the data.
Q3: Can you describe a time when your data analysis influenced business decisions?
In my previous role, I analyzed customer purchase patterns and identified a trend indicating a drop in sales for a particular product line. I presented my findings to management, which led to a targeted marketing campaign that successfully boosted sales.
Q4: What is your experience with statistical analysis?
I have a solid understanding of statistical concepts and have used tools like R and Python to perform analyses such as regression, hypothesis testing, and A/B testing to derive insights from data.
Q5: How do you ensure the accuracy of your data analysis?
I validate my data sources, perform cross-checks with different datasets, and use statistical methods to verify findings. Peer reviews and feedback from colleagues also play a critical role in ensuring accuracy.
Project Manager Interview Questions
Q1: What project management methodologies are you familiar with?
I am proficient in both Agile and Waterfall methodologies. I have successfully led projects using Scrum for iterative development and have also managed projects using Waterfall for more structured delivery.
Q2: How do you handle project scope changes?
I assess the impact of the change on the project timeline and resources. I communicate with stakeholders to understand the necessity of the change and obtain formal approval before implementing adjustments to the project plan.
Q3: Can you give an example of a challenging project you managed and how you overcame obstacles?
I managed a project where we faced significant resource shortages due to unexpected turnover. I quickly reassessed the team’s workload, reallocated tasks, and brought in temporary resources to meet deadlines while maintaining quality.
Q4: How do you prioritize tasks within a project?
I prioritize tasks based on their impact on project objectives, deadlines, and resource availability. I use tools like the Eisenhower Matrix to categorize tasks and ensure that the team focuses on high-priority activities.
Q5: What strategies do you use for effective communication with your team and stakeholders?
I utilize regular check-ins, status updates, and collaborative tools like Slack or Microsoft Teams to maintain open lines of communication. I also encourage feedback to ensure everyone is aligned and informed throughout the project lifecycle.
Quality Assurance Engineer Interview Questions
Q1: What types of testing methodologies are you familiar with?
I am experienced with various testing methodologies, including manual testing, automated testing, regression testing, and performance testing, which I have applied to ensure software quality across different projects.
Q2: How do you approach writing test cases?
I start by analyzing requirements and identifying key functionalities. I then write clear, concise test cases that cover positive and negative scenarios, ensuring that they are easy to understand and execute.
Q3: Can you explain your experience with automated testing tools?
I have worked with Selenium for web application testing and JUnit for unit testing in Java applications. I also use CI/CD tools like Jenkins to integrate automated tests into the development pipeline.
Q4: How do you prioritize testing tasks?
I prioritize testing tasks based on risk assessment, project timelines, and critical functionalities. High-risk areas or features that significantly impact user experience are tested first.
Q5: Describe a situation where you found a critical bug. How did you handle it?
While testing a new feature, I discovered a bug that caused the application to crash under specific conditions. I documented the steps to reproduce the issue, reported it to the development team immediately, and worked closely with them to verify the fix before the release.
